Penalizes working 9-5 and travelling with highway speeds

The recent update made it so that you have to open the app after EVERY SINGLE TRIP to confirm you drove. This is obnoxious but not the worst part. It categorizes each trip into low, medium, and high risk. Low risk trips are dawn to noon, Medium is afternoon to early evening, and High is every other time. If you work 9-5, you’ll be labelled low risk in the morning and medium risk going home, which means your discount will be capped no matter how good your driving is. Add to this that it flags speeding at speeds of 125km/h, but it’s really bad at estimating your speed. Great if you travel cities only, but as soon as you travel into those new 110km/h zones of highway and you’ll be penalized to no end for travelling with traffic. Oh and any notifications that pop on your phone (even in your pocket), hands free calling, Apple wallet, or setting up your car ride podcast before driving all hit you for phone use. This thing had better never count against credit score like John Oliver reported or we’re doomed.
